Geotechnical Engineering for Construction Projects. Geotechnical designers evaluate all the area examination reports to make sure that building is going on based on the project specification. Throughout construction, a confirmatory test for soil compaction is done on-site to guarantee that no future negotiation happens
After the concrete is poured -7 days and 28 days- examinations are carried out on concrete examples gathered from the site to ensure that the concrete put fulfills the design criterion. Asphalt core is taken after the Asphalt is laid and compressed to validate that it fulfills the layout standard. All laboratory test reports are evaluated by the Geotechnical Engineer to ensure that it satisfies the job specification.

Prices of pay typically enhance as your understanding and abilities grow, with standards pointing to a graduate beginning wage of between 18,000 and 28,000 per year in the UK. This increases to 26,000 to 36,000 with a few years of experience and afterwards getting to 40,000 to 60,000+ for senior, chartered or master designers.

If the structure requires a deep structure, designers will certainly utilize a cone infiltration examination to estimate the quantity of skin and end bearing resistance in the subsurface.
When evaluating an incline's balance of shear stress and shear strength, or its capacity to withstand and go through activity, rotational slides and translational slides are frequently considered. Rotational slides fall short along a rounded surface, with translational slides happening on a planar surface area. A specialist's objective is to identify the problems at which a slope failure could occur.

When it comes time to outline structure strategies, professionals are significantly concentrated on sustainability, even more specifically just how to minimize a structure's carbon impact. One tactic has been to replace 20 percent of a structure's cement with fly ash, a waste product from coal fire power plants.
